(Простая) проблема с TweetSharp - PullRequest
       23

(Простая) проблема с TweetSharp

0 голосов
/ 01 декабря 2009

Вот что я сделал:
1. Я создаю C # проект из VS .NET 2005 (Консольное приложение)
2. Прикрепил библиотеку от tweetsharp.com
3. Я скопировал и вставил и попытался запустить

код

//setting up a request is unchanged
var twitter = FluentTwitter.CreateRequest()
.AuthenticateAs(user, password)
.Statuses().OnHomeTimeline().AsXml();

// In past releases 'response' used to be a string, now it's a TwitterResult object
var response = twitter.Request();

Я не могу запустить его. Ошибка:

'Dimebrain.TweetSharp.Fluent.IFluentTwitter' does not contain a definition for    'AuthenticateAs'... Data\Temporary Projects\ConsoleApplication1\Program.cs    

Есть идеи, что я сделал не так?

Ответы [ 2 ]

0 голосов
/ 02 декабря 2009

Единственная директива use, которая вам нужна для этого фрагмента кода, должна быть:

using Dimebrain.TweetSharp.Fluent

Вам, вероятно, также понадобится:

using Dimebrain.TweetSharp.Extensions;
using Dimebrain.TweetSharp.Model;

... так что вы тоже можете добавить их.

Мы планируем объединить множество TweetSharp в одно пространство имен в какой-то момент, но сейчас это должно дать вам большую часть того, что вам нужно.

0 голосов
/ 01 декабря 2009

Вы должны убедиться, что вы ссылаетесь на правильные пространства имен в вашем коде - я думаю, что в этом случае Dimebrain.TweetSharp.Extensions.

На сайте TweetSharp есть более подробный фрагмент .

...